> I'm not at all familiar with the process of building for WinCE and 
> I'm not able to build and test WinCE builds. The port relies 
> entirely on contributions for patches and testing.
> 
> The first requirement for building would be to define WINCE in your 
> build environment. This is used by config.h to define other macros 
> that the WinCE port uses.
> 
> Check config.h to confirm that those defines are appropriate for 
> your version of WinCE. Later versions, for example, support 
> semaphores and don't need to define NEED_SEM.
> 
> If you make any changes to config.h or anything else please send me 
> your changes (after you confirm that it works), and I'll incorporate 
> any improvements.
